Description

Fanale et al reported a simple prognostic score for a patient with nodular lymphocyte predominant Hodgkin lymphoma (NLPHL). The author is from MD Anderson Cancer Center.


Patient selection: nodular lymphocyte predominant Hodgkin Lymphoma (NLPHL)

 

Parameters:

(1) histologic subtype

(2) serum albumin in g/dL

(3) gender

 

Histologic Subtype

Features

A

classic B-cell rich nodular

B

serpiginous/interconnected nodular

C

nodular with prominent extranodular lymphocytic and histiocytic cells

D

T-cell rich nodular

E

diffuse with T-cell rich background

F

diffuse B-cell rich

 

where:

• A T-cell rich background is an independent predictor of relapse.

 

Parameter

Finding

Points

histologic subtype

typical (A or B)

0

 

variant (C, D, E or F)

1

serum albumin

>= 4 g/dL

0

 

< 4 g/dL

1

gender

female

0

 

male

2

 

total score =

= SUM(points for all of the parameters)

 

Interpretation:

• minimum score: 0

• maximum score: 4

 

Total Score

Risk Group

5-Year Overall Survival

0 or 1

low

98.7%

2

intermediate

96.2%

3 or 4

high

88.3%
